my r51 machine used to be nt functional few days ago....when i try to boot it up,only battery icon light up,cpu fan does operate.....
i tried removing both ram under keyboard & bottom of the machine,reinsert them...but still no sign....
just now my laptop finally boots up,bt i only managed to use about 20 mins,then suddenly it went blackout..still,only battery icon lights up..
now i hv trouble booting up the machine...any guides here?

Have you tried pushing down on the lower keyboard and/or touchpad area while booting? I've seen similar symptoms on T4x and R5x machines that have a loose GPU. If this lets the machine boot, you'll have identified the problem.

i've disassembled my machine,&thanks to posts from other forum i managed to pinpoint the source of the problem....btw,it was the gpu issue,i just keep pressing the gpu when booting up the machine,luckily it did boot up!& now it's okay ever since~
